    • Birna
      • Origin:

        Feminine variation of Bjorn, Swedish
      • Meaning:

        "bear"
      • Description:

        Birna is unlikely to be a hit in the US, but it's a current favorite in Iceland. Birna is also used in Finland and Scandinavia.

          • Briet
            • Origin:

              Icelandic variation of Brit, English
            • Meaning:

              "from Britain"
            • Description:

              Bríet, the Icelandic form of Brit, feels fresher and more exciting than the original.
          • Arney
            • Origin:

              Icelandic
            • Meaning:

              "eagle"
            • Description:

              Arney is a modern Icelandic name, combining the elements arn, meaning "eagle," and the diminutive suffix "ey."

            • Carminho
              • Origin:

                Diminutive of Carmo, Portuguese
              • Meaning:

                "garden"
              • Description:

                Carminho is a Portuguese singer who popularized her stage name — she was born Maria do Carmo Carvalho Rebelo de Andrade. Carminho is a nickname for Carmo, the Portuguese form of the Hebrew name Carmel.

            • Birta
              • Origin:

                Icelandic
              • Meaning:

                "exalted or rescue"
              • Description:

                An Icelandic diminutive of Birgitta turned popular first name there, currently ranking among the Top 30 girl names in Iceland. Parent name Birgitta is either a Nordic variant of Brigitta, from the Irish Brighid "exalted one", or a feminization of the Norse masculine name Birger, meaning "help, rescue".
            • Karitas
              • Origin:

                Icelandic variation of Carita
              • Meaning:

                "beloved"
              • Description:

                Karitas -- with an accent over the i -- is among the Icelandic Top 100 names, a version of the Scandinavian Carita which is itself a spin on Charity. An intriguing and unique name with a beautiful meaning.

                • Hekla
                  • Origin:

                    Icelandic from Norse
                  • Meaning:

                    "cloak"
                  • Description:

                    This geographical name is in the Icelandic Top 10, inspired by a volcano in southern Iceland. The volcano was named after the Icelandic word for a hooded cloak, since the summit is often covered by clouds.
